REESON Education is offering an outstanding opportunity for a Teaching Assistant Specialist at a reputable SEN school in East London. This role involves supporting students with Autism and complex learning needs across all Key Stages, adapting teaching strategies to meet individual requirements.

The ideal candidate will have previous SEN experience and a proactive approach, contributing to the school's commitment to high-quality education. This position not only provides a competitive daily rate but also opens doors for professional development and career advancement.
